Regional committee recommends letters for telecom and solar filings; board approves recommendations by voice vote
Summary
The regional committee reviewed Section 248 (Certificate of Public Good) notices including a telecom/generator application in Proctor (269 Crestway Drive), a 4.975 MW solar array filing in Fairhaven, and telecom modifications in Brandon and Killington; the board approved the committee’s recommended letters and determinations by voice vote.

Sarah, reporting for the RPC regional committee, reviewed several advance notices and recommended actions to the full board. The committee asked RPC staff to request additional information on fuel containment for an emergency generator tied to a telecom application at 269 Crestway Drive (Proctor/Rutland Town). For a 4.975-megawatt solar array filing in Fairhaven, the committee took no action at this stage; the committee recommended 'no significant regional impact' and conformance with the regional plan for telecom equipment modifications in Brandon (856 Franklin Street) and a Killington site (4563 Killington Road).
The board moved, seconded and approved the regional committee’s recommendations by voice vote. Sarah noted the committee is also tracking several forthcoming Act 250-related applications (a proposed camp development on Lake Sunrise in Benson/Orwell, an incomplete distillery application in Killington, and a potential Subaru dealership permit near Wallingford) and will place those items on future agendas for review.
